Congress Leaders Call for Tactful Approach Amid Sanatan Dharma Controversy
In response to the ongoing controversy about DMK leaders' comments on Sanatan Dharma, several Congress members have advised against getting involved in BJP's agenda. They suggest focusing on issues affecting the poor instead.
Following a heated dispute over DMK leaders' comments on Sanatan Dharma, Congress leaders have urged the party to exercise caution and avoid getting entangled in the BJP's political agenda. The advice was given during a recent meeting of the Congress Working Committee (CWC), where it was suggested that the party should distance itself from such controversial issues.
Cautious Approach Advocated by Senior Leaders

According to sources, several senior figures within the party, including Chhattisgarh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el and former Madhya Pradesh chief minister Digvijaya Singh, advocated for this stance at the CWC meeting. They warned that engaging in debates about Sanatan Dharma could potentially harm their party's reputation and inadvertently aid their political rivals - BJP.
Rahul Gandhi’s Focus on Traditional Vote Bank
Former Congress president Rahul Gandhi echoed these sentiments while emphasizing that instead of getting embroiled in religious controversies, the focus should be on addressing issues faced by lower-income groups. These demographics have long been considered as part of Congress's traditional vote bank. He advised his fellow leaders to raise concerns affecting all poor people regardless of their caste or religion.
No Discussion on Sanatan Dharma During CWC Meeting: Chidambaram
In response to queries about this issue during a party briefing, senior leader P Chidambaram clarified that there had been no discussion concerning Sanatan Dharma at the CWC meeting. This contradicts previous reports suggesting otherwise but aligns with his party's official position of respecting all religions equally.
